Job opening: Management Support Specialist

Salary: $54 505 - 86 670 per year
City: Lakewood
Published at: Jan 17 2024
Employment Type: Full-time
This position is located in Natural Resources Stewardship and Science, in the Geologic Resources Division. The Management Support Specialist advises the management team and staff on specific administrative matters and assists division management by providing research, advice, technical assistance, and support to achieve, maintain, and improve effective management of the division/office's operation.

Duties

The major duties of the Management Support Specialist position include, but are not limited to, the following: Serves as the primary administrative point of contact for the division Serves as a liaison between the division and the Servicing Human Resources Office Maintain and monitor integrated reporting systems for assigned programs and communicates information to Division managers and staff for action or resolution Provides needed fiscal support to division/office managers, program managers and staff for a range of fiscal matters like: tracking expenditures, status of invoices, moving travel charges, and providing alerts on the status of and expiration dates on task orders Provide technical and analytical support to program staff during the development and implementation of projects or programs Duties will be developmental in nature when filled below the full performance level.

To qualify for the Management Support Specialist position at the GS-07 grade, you must meet the following minimum qualifications by the closing date of this announcement: EXPERIENCE: At least one full year of specialized experience comparable in scope and responsibility to the GS-05 grade level in the Federal service (obtained in either the public or private sectors). This experience must include all of the following: (1) Providing administrative support for an organization (e.g., travel, timekeeping, data tracking/reporting, etc.); (2) Acquiring micro-purchase level goods and services for an organization; and (3) Maintaining an organization's purchase card records, reconciling billings, and submitting approved invoices for payment. You must include hours per week worked. -OR- EDUCATION: Successful completion of at least 1 full year of graduate level education or superior academic achievement. You must include transcripts. -OR- Successful completion of a combination of education and experience as described above. To combine education and experience, first take the number of months of graduate level education and divide by 12. Then take the number of months of full time experience and divide by 12 months. Add the percentages together. The total must equal at least 100 percent to qualify. You must include transcripts. To qualify for the Management Support Specialist position at the GS-09 grade, you must meet the following minimum qualifications by the closing date of this announcement: EXPERIENCE: At least one full year of specialized experience comparable in scope and responsibility to the GS-07 grade level in the Federal service (obtained in either the public or private sectors). This experience must include all of the following: (1) Serving as the primary administrative point of contact for an organization, providing direct support to managers and staff to enhance the overall operation and effectiveness of an organization from an administrative perspective; (2) Maintaining and monitoring integrated reporting systems for assigned programs and communicating relevant information to managers and staff for action or resolution; (3) Providing human resources information and assistance to managers and staff. You must include hours per week worked. -OR- EDUCATION: Successful completion of a master's or equivalent graduate degree, or 2 full years of progressively higher level graduate education leading to such a degree, or LL.B. or J.D., if related You must include transcripts. -OR- Successful completion of a combination of education and experience as described above. To combine education and experience, first take the number of months of graduate level education and divide by 24. Then take the number of months of full time experience and divide by 12 months. Add the percentages together. The total must equal at least 100 percent to qualify. You must include transcripts. You must include months, years and hours per week worked to receive credit for your work and/or volunteer experience. One year of specialized experience is equivalent to 12 months at 40 hours per week. Part-time hours are prorated. You will not receive any credit for experience that does not indicate exact hours per week or is listed as "varies". Experience listed as full-time will be credited at 40 hours per week. Education

To qualify based on education, you must submit a legible copy of transcripts from an accredited institution with your name, school name, credit hours, course level, major(s), and grade-point average or class ranking. Transcripts do not need to be official, but if you are selected for this position and you used your education to qualify, you must provide official transcripts before you begin work.

If you are using education completed in foreign colleges or universities to meet qualification requirements, you must show that your education credentials have been evaluated by a private organization that specializes in interpretation of foreign education programs and such education has been deemed equivalent to that gained in an accredited U.S. education program; or full credit has been given for the courses at a U.S. accredited college or university.
